If you do not wish * to do so, delete this exception statement from your version. */ package com.redhat.thermostat.gateway.server.auth.keycloak; import java.io.IOException; import javax.servlet.Filter; import javax.servlet.FilterChain; import javax.servlet.FilterConfig; import javax.servlet.ServletException; import javax.servlet.ServletRequest; import javax.servlet.ServletResponse; import javax.servlet.http.HttpServletRequest; import javax.servlet.http.HttpServletResponse; import com.redhat.thermostat.gateway.common.core.auth.RealmAuthorizer; import com.redhat.thermostat.gateway.common.core.auth.keycloak.KeycloakRealmAuthorizer.CannotReduceRealmsException; import com.redhat.thermostat.gateway.common.core.auth.keycloak.KeycloakRealmAuthorizerServletAdapter; public class KeycloakRequestFilter implements Filter { @Override public void init(FilterConfig filterConfig) throws ServletException { // Do nothing } @Override public void doFilter(ServletRequest request, ServletResponse response, FilterChain chain) throws IOException, ServletException { try { HttpServletRequest httpServletRequest = (HttpServletRequest) request; KeycloakRealmAuthorizerServletAdapter adapter = new KeycloakRealmAuthorizerServletAdapter(); RealmAuthorizer realmAuthorizer = adapter.createAuthorizer(httpServletRequest); httpServletRequest.setAttribute(RealmAuthorizer.class.getName(), realmAuthorizer); chain.doFilter(request, response); } catch (CannotReduceRealmsException e) { HttpServletResponse httpServletResponse = (HttpServletResponse) response; httpServletResponse.sendError(HttpServletResponse.SC_BAD_REQUEST, "Invalid realms header"); } } @Override public void destroy() { // Do nothing } }
